However, it also modified board_ahci_avn and board_ahci_nosntf to apply the same quirk. board_ahci_avn is defined under the label: /* board IDs for specific chipsets in alphabetical order */ This is a board for a specific chipset, so the naming is perfectly fine. (The name does not need to be suffixed with _pcs_quirk, since all controllers for this chipset require the quirk to be applied). board_ahci_nosntf is defined under the label: /* board IDs by feature in alphabetical order */ This is a board for a specific feature/quirk. However, it is used to apply two different quirks. Rename board_ahci_nosntf to more clearly highlight that this board ID applies two different quirks.
